Transaction 31f0784370fe3ce304f6417f7ed3d713d139c4db18143f7e12a710038e645104

1 Input
2 Outputs
  • 31f0784370fe3ce304f6417f7ed3d713d139c4db18143f7e12a710038e645104:0
  • value  32500000
    address  2NBMEXPNEgnnZYj1b4QVSsfuez8ScwwyCnr
  • 31f0784370fe3ce304f6417f7ed3d713d139c4db18143f7e12a710038e645104:1
  • value  55030050521
    address  2N9vctESfgg9QcVwc57jxygt5TwoYKfqLx4